Backend Engineer - Events Team (Remote)
About the Role
Zapier is hiring a full-time Backend Engineer for our Events Team, working remotely from the USA or Canada. As a Backend Engineer at Zapier, you'll play a crucial role in building and maintaining the backend systems that power our event-driven architecture. This is an exciting opportunity to contribute to a fast-paced environment where your work will directly impact our users and the overall functionality of our platform.
What You'll Do
- Design and implement scalable backend systems that handle event processing and data management.
- Collaborate with cross-functional teams to define and refine product requirements.
- Write clean, maintainable code and conduct code reviews to ensure quality standards.
- Monitor system performance and troubleshoot issues to enhance reliability.
- Participate in the development of APIs and microservices that integrate with our existing infrastructure.
Requirements
- 3+ years of experience as a Backend Engineer with a focus on event-driven architectures.
- Proficiency in programming languages such as Python, Ruby, or Java.
- Experience with cloud platforms like AWS or Google Cloud.
- Strong understanding of database management and data modeling.
- Ability to work collaboratively in a remote team environment.
Nice to Have
- Experience with serverless architecture and event streaming technologies.
- Familiarity with CI/CD practices and tools.
- Knowledge of containerization technologies such as Docker.
What We Offer
- Competitive salary ranging from $143,900 to $215,900 per year.
- Flexible remote work environment with a focus on work-life balance.
- Comprehensive health benefits and wellness programs.
- Opportunities for professional development and growth within the company.
- Collaborative and inclusive company culture.
